What Are Signs You Need Heating Repair?

Cold spots, strange noises, and rising utility bills signal trouble long before a furnace quits entirely. Thurston County homeowners commonly call for furnace repairs when heat output drops, cycling becomes erratic, or rooms near West Bay and South Capitol never quite reach a comfortable temperature. Ignoring these warning signs rarely saves money — it usually delays a bigger repair bill.

Heating repair services Olympia WA providers watch for a consistent set of red flags. Recognizing them early protects both comfort and safety.

  • Uneven heating between rooms or floors

  • Frequent short cycling (on-off-on within minutes)

  • Rattling, screeching, or banging from the furnace or ductwork

  • A burning smell or visible soot near vents

  • Rising energy bills without a change in usage

  • A pilot light that flickers or burns yellow instead of blue

How Do I Know If My Furnace Needs Repair Versus Replacement?

Age matters as much as symptoms. Frequent breakdowns, rising repair costs, and declining efficiency often point toward replacement rather than another patch job. A qualified technician evaluates the system's condition and offers a clear recommendation instead of guessing.

Can Electrical Issues Cause Heating Problems?

Yes. Furnaces rely on electrical components — igniters, blower motors, control boards — to function correctly. Copper + Cable's technicians handle heating and cooling systems alongside electrical panels, outlets, and wiring, which allows one visit to diagnose both mechanical and electrical causes.

What should a homeowner do while waiting for a technician?

Shut off the system if smoke, burning smells, or sparking occur, and check the breaker panel first. Many "no heat" calls trace back to a tripped breaker or a thermostat set incorrectly rather than a failed furnace.

Can a power outage affect heating even if the furnace itself is fine?

Yes. Electric ignition systems, blower motors, and thermostats all depend on power, so an outage disables heat regardless of furnace condition. Reliable generator installations prepare Olympia homes to keep heating equipment running when the grid fails, closing that gap before winter storms hit.

What should Olympia homeowners check before hiring an HVAC contractor?

Ask about licensing, insurance, and how long the company has served local neighborhoods. Confirm whether technicians handle both electrical and HVAC systems, since heating problems often trace back to wiring or panel issues.
